Mylan Denerstein and Randy Mastro Named to City & State New York’s 2019 Law Power 50 List

May 13, 2019

New York partners Mylan Denerstein and Randy Mastro were named to City & State New York’s 2019 Law Power 50 List, recognizing the “50 most powerful people in New York politics working in law.” This inaugural list “highlights the breadth and versatility of the legal profession.” The list was published on May 13, 2019.

Mylan Denerstein, Co-Chair of the Firm’s Public Policy Practice Group, handles a broad range of complex litigation, as well as white collar, legislative and investigation matters.  She represents diverse companies confronted with a wide range of legal issues involving local, state and federal government.  Prior to joining Gibson Dunn, she served as Counsel to New York State Governor Andrew Cuomo.  In this role she acted as the Governor’s chief counsel and principal legal advisor.

Randy Mastro, Co-Chair of the Firm’s Litigation Practice Group, routinely ranks among the nation’s leading litigators and trial lawyers in surveys of corporate counsel and other practitioners. He has tried dozens of cases in private practice and as a federal prosecutor, and he has also argued more than 100 appeals in federal and state appellate courts throughout the country.
